    I saw it made things less messy and doesn't show lags, but was good you pointed out this could happen with modern day gaming. When you said the USB 3 Type C is just an adapter change, it can be better to use the smaller USB-C as there's a lot of confusion with standards. I used to think it's just an adapter change but the are more advantages to be gained than you realise and be sure to check you're using a high speed cable when charging, which can overheat a smartphone. USB 3.0 can look the same as USB 3.2 unless it is written on. It can give speed advantages and more wattage if Generation 2. Until USB 4 is more widespread, it adds to the confusion of supplying the most speed and power without worrying about Thunderbolt and God knows what else! You have to look things up and find out what it says on it or observe symbols and colours.
